Embark on a journey that celebrates the heart of wild Kenya and the art of understated luxury. Your adventure begins in Nairobi, where you’ll unwind at Hemingways Nairobi, a boutique haven that defines contemporary elegance. This tranquil retreat offers the perfect introduction to your safari—relaxed, refined, and steeped in classic African charm. As the sun rises over the city, anticipation builds for the wilderness that awaits.
A short scenic flight takes you to the Ol Pejeta Conservancy, a model of modern conservation and home to the last two northern white rhinos on earth. Settle into Kicheche Laikipia Camp, an intimate eco-luxury lodge nestled in the conservancy’s private wilderness zone. Here, safari takes on many forms: track lions on foot with expert rangers, cycle along acacia-dotted trails, or paddle across quiet waters as herds graze nearby. Every moment is personal, every encounter meaningful—revealing Kenya’s deep commitment to protecting its natural heritage.

DAY 1: NAIROBI
On arrival at the airport, meet your guide. You will be transferred to Hemingways Nairobi a boutique hotel that has elevated the standard of luxury for the high-end travelers.
Overnight: Hemingways Nairobi
Meal Plan: Bed & Breakfast.
This morning you will be transferred to Wilson airport for a morning flight to Nanyuki airstrip. Upon arrival, your guide will transfer you to the camp in Ol Pejeta Conservancy; journey time is approximately one hour. Lunch at camp then relax until afternoon tea is served. Venture out onto the rolling plains on a game drive to enjoy the wonderful array of game on offer. Game driving in the Ol Pejeta Conservancy is a rare pleasure with few vehicles in the wilderness zone. Upon returning to camp join other guests for a drink around the campfire or in the cosy lounge tent where you will join your hosts for dinner.
There are a range of activities to choose from during your three-day stay here including lion tracking, mountain biking, canoeing, game driving or take a walking excursion with one of our guides and a ranger. Walks range from 2-3 hours and can be adapted to suit your preference. Enjoy a picnic breakfast out on the plains before returning to camp. This afternoon one can explore the wilderness again on a game drive, visit the ranching program or the Wildlife Centre.
Overnight: Kicheche Laikipia
Meal Plan: Full board
After a leisurely al fresco breakfast, we now fly to the extraordinary destination of the Masai Mara. Scenically, it epitomises the Africa of childhood imaginings: the lone Acacia tree against the cobalt sky, rolling plains that positively heave with life, the sluggish curves of the Mara River choc-a-bloc with hippo and crocs and the odd red "shuka" of a Masai herdsman who carry on their normal pace of life, largely oblivious of all the commotion around them.
Upon arrival at the airstrip, your Kicheche guide will be there to welcome you and drive you to the camp - Kicheche Valley camp OR Kicheche Bush camp - whilst enjoying a short game drive en route. At the camp, you will have some time for leisure, lunch and afternoon tea. Then you will set off for your afternoon game drive followed by evening sundowner drinks overlooking the plains… arrive back in camp in time for showers and drinks around the campfire.
A typical day at the Magical Kicheche starts early as tea or coffee is brought to your tent. Enjoy a full breakfast at camp before setting off on a full day game drive to the reserve or another conservancy. You will see differing terrain along with plenty of animal and bird species on your extended game drive. Take a break in one of the many scenic viewpoints where your picnic lunch will be set out. After your break continue game driving until you arrive back at camp late in the afternoon. Wind down at camp after an exhilarating day in the field and gather at the campfire for an aperitif before dinner is served later in the evening.
Overnight: Kicheche Mara Camp
Meal Plan: Full board.
After breakfast, you will take your final scheduled flight back to Wilson Airport in Nairobi. From here you will follow through with your post trip plans or take your flight back home
